WebThe Bob Dylan‘s second album, ‘The Freewheelin’ Bob Dylan.’ was released in 1963. Contains the protest song, ‘Talkin’ John Birch Society Blues.’ The version was recalled … WebThe Bob Dylan‘s second album, ‘The Freewheelin’ Bob Dylan.’ was released in 1963. Contains the protest song, ‘Talkin’ John Birch Society Blues.’ The version was recalled on the eve of its release after Columbia Records feared litigation from the extremist right-wing group over the lyrics. WebDylan wrote this about the John Birch Society, an ultraconservative political organization formed in 1958 to fight Communist threats in the US. This is a parody of the organization, which Dylan thought was a threat to free speech because they accused anyone they didn't like of being a communist.
